EFAEP & European Network of Environmental Professionals

EFAEP

EFAEP & European Network of Environmental Professionals:

EFAEP is an association for professional bodies throughout Europe and was founded in 2002 in response to the increasingly important and diverse role of environmental professionals.

IEMA joined as a member body in 2009 and as a consequence, IEMA members can take advantage of EFAEP's ENEP (European Network of Environmental Professionals), a web-based platform where all members of EFAEP-registered organisations can get in touch with other environmental professionals belonging to the EFAEP network.

ENEP is currently the only website in Europe letting environmental professionals thoroughly describe their own experience and capabilities, effectively classify their skills, and quote their papers and projects in order to build a complete profile.
